The Judiciary has officially relaunched its website.
It says the new platform is modern, accessible and user-friendly, designed to improve the way court users, legal professionals, the media and the public access information and services.
“The redesigned website features a refreshed look, improved navigation, enhanced search functionality and a more intuitive user experience, making it easier to find court information, access services and learn more about the work of the Judiciary,” says a statement.
The Judiciary says the relaunch forms part of its ongoing commitment to improving access to justice through innovation, transparency and enhanced digital service delivery.
Chief Justice Ronnie Boodoosingh also described it as an important tool for strengthening the Judiciary’s connection with the public and supporting greater understanding of its work.
The website is www.ttlawcourts.org
